OPERATION

Air Compressor Operating Location

Locate the air compressor in a clean, dry and well-ventilated area for operation.The air compressor should be placed at least 12 inches (30 cm) away from walls or other obstructions that could interfere with airflow.

The air compressor pump and shroud are designed to allow for proper cooling.The ventilation openings on the compressor are necessary to maintain proper operating temperature. DO NOT place rags or containers on or near these openings.The air filter must be kept clear of obstructions that could reduce airflow to the air compressor.

Grounding Instructions

1.The cord set and plug supplied with this unit contains a grounding pin.This plug MUST be used with a grounded outlet.

WARNING

Improper grounding can result in electrical shock.

DO NOT use grounding adapters.

DO NOT modify the plug provided. If it does not fit the available outlet, a qualified electrician should install a proper outlet.

A qualified electrician MUST make repairs to the cord set or plug.

2.Make sure power outlet being used has same configuration as air compressor’s plug (see Figure 4).

DO NOT USE A GROUND ADAPTER!

Figure 4 - Correctly Rated 15 AMP Power Duplex Outlet

3.Inspect plug and cord before each use. DO NOT use compressor if there are signs of damage.

4.If these grounding instructions are not completely understood, or if in doubt that air compressor is correctly grounded, have installation checked by a qualified electrician.
